What Is Faceless Digital Marketing?
Faceless digital marketing is any marketing strategy that builds brand awareness, generates leads, or drives sales without featuring real people on camera.
The content relies on other visual elements to engage audiences: animation, graphics, stock footage, product demonstrations, screen recordings, or AI-generated characters and scenes.
The defining characteristic is simple: no identifiable human faces appear in the content.
This doesn't mean faceless marketing lacks personality or emotional connection.
Done well, it tells compelling stories, builds trust, and converts audiences just as effectively as traditional personal branding. The difference is where the focus lies.
Instead of building around a founder's charisma or an influencer's personality, faceless marketing centers on:
- The product or service itself
- The customer's problem and solution
- Educational content and actionable insights
- Visual storytelling through animation or AI-generated scenes
- Brand identity expressed through design, tone, and messaging

How To Do Faceless Marketing
Faceless marketing requires intentional strategy. Without the built-in engagement of a personality-driven brand, your content needs stronger structure and clearer value delivery.
Define Your Brand Voice and Visual Style
Since you're not using personal branding, your visual identity and tone carry the entire brand.
Establish a consistent color palette, typography and text styling, animation or motion graphic style, consistent character designs if using AI-generated people, and logo placement with brand element integration.
Your tone and messaging should be clear: formal or conversational language, educational or entertaining approach, specific vocabulary that becomes recognizable, and brand personality expressed through words rather than faces.

Use Strong Hooks to Capture Attention
Without a face to create immediate connection, your first 3 seconds determine whether someone keeps watching.
Start with unexpected visuals that stop scrolling, provocative statements that challenge assumptions, or questions that create curiosity gaps.
Value promises work well: "In 60 seconds, you'll know exactly how to..." or "The strategy that generated $100K in 30 days."
Visual intrigue through dynamic animations, before/after transformations, or striking AI-generated scenes also captures attention instantly.
Leverage Voiceover for Connection
Your voice becomes your primary connection point. Make it count. Prioritize clarity over performance.
Sound like you're helping a friend, not reading a script. Pause after key points to let information sink in. Match vocal energy to content purpose: excited for announcements, calm for education.
Consider hiring professional voiceover talent if your own voice doesn't match your brand tone. This is one area where quality investment pays dividends.
Optimize for Each Platform
Faceless content performs differently across platforms. YouTube thrives with longer formats (8-15 minutes), educational tutorials, strong thumbnails with text overlays, and consistent upload schedules.
Instagram and TikTok need short, punchy videos (15-60 seconds) with fast-paced editing and text overlays carrying key messages.
LinkedIn responds to professional, insight-driven content with data visualizations and problem/solution frameworks.
Paid ads require benefit-focused messaging with clear CTAs within the first 5 seconds and product demonstrations showing results.

Faceless Digital Marketing Examples
Real brands and creators prove faceless marketing works across industries and platforms.
Kurzgesagt – In a Nutshell
This YouTube channel has 20+ million subscribers without ever showing a real person. Every video uses distinctive animation to explain complex scientific and philosophical topics.
The consistent visual style, high production quality, and clear educational value built a massive audience entirely through faceless content.
Key Takeaway: Strong visual identity and genuine value delivery create loyal audiences without personal branding.

Investopedia
Investopedia produces educational finance content using stock footage, data visualizations, and voiceover.
Their faceless approach keeps focus on financial concepts rather than personalities, building authority through content quality and consistency.
Key Takeaway: Complex topics benefit from faceless formats that eliminate distractions and prioritize clarity.
Headspace and Calm
Meditation and wellness apps use faceless content extensively.
Animated characters, nature footage, and abstract visuals combined with soothing voiceover create relaxing, engaging content without requiring on-camera talent.
Key Takeaway: Emotional connection doesn't require faces. Tone, pacing, and visual atmosphere create powerful experiences.
Dropshipping Product Ads
Successful e-commerce advertisers often use faceless video ads showing products in use, customer testimonials with text overlays, and benefit-driven messaging.
These ads convert without featuring brand representatives.
Key Takeaway: Product-focused content with clear value propositions drives sales without personal branding.
